Pizza Dough Balls
Report
This pizza ball recipe is wonderful and can be either baked or fried. Everyone will love these pizza dough balls! Fried pizza bites anyone?

Ingredients
- 2 tubes refreigerated crescent roll dough
- ½ lb ground beef
- 4 cups canola oil
- 8 oz Mozzarella pearls
- ½ cup marinara sauce +¼ cup for dip
- 16 lices pepperoni
- 1 ½ teaspoon garlic salt
Instructions
- Get out and measure all of your ingredients.
- Cook and drain ground beef. Add to a medium bowl with marinara sauce. Stir to combine.
- Unroll crescent roll dough onto a lightly floured cutting board. Separate into sections. Each section should consist of two pre cut triangle pieces (forming a rectangle). Pinch the seams together to seal then, cut each rectangle in half.
- Place a piece of pepperoni in the center of each section.
- Add about 4 mozzarella pearls on top of the pepperoni, then a spoonful (about 2 tbsp) of the meat mixture.
- Followed by another slice of pepperoni.
- Fold each corner of the dough over the center of the peperoni. Pinch the seams to seal and roll into a ball shape.
- Sprinkle each ball with garlic salt.
Fry
- Add canola oil to a sauce pan, an inch or two deep and heat to 325 degrees. Very carefully place each ball into the hot oil. Be sure to leave plenty of room in between as these will grow as they cook, you may have to fry in two batches to be safe. Fry 2 minutes per side. Remove from oil and place onto a paper towel lined plate to remove excess oil.
Bake
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ees and bake for 25 minutes, or until crust is golden brown on a rimmed baking sheet covered in parchment paper.
- Serve with marinara sauce to dip and enjoy!
